public class FilterCondition
extends java.lang.Object
构造器和说明 |
---|
FilterCondition() |
FilterCondition(java.util.List<java.lang.String> entityNames,
long activeTime,
long inActiveTime,
java.util.Map<java.lang.String,java.lang.String> columns) |
限定符和类型 | 方法和说明 |
---|---|
long |
getActiveTime() |
java.util.Map<java.lang.String,java.lang.String> |
getColumns() |
java.util.List<java.lang.String> |
getEntityNames() |
long |
getInActiveTime() |
void |
setActiveTime(long activeTime)
设置活跃时间,在此时间之后有定位信息上传的entity(locTime >= activeTime)
注:不能与inActiveTime同时使用
|
void |
setColumns(java.util.Map<java.lang.String,java.lang.String> columns)
设置自定义可筛选的entity属性字段
|
void |
setEntityNames(java.util.List<java.lang.String> entityNames)
设置entityName列表
|
void |
setInActiveTime(long inActiveTime)
设置不活跃时间,在此时间之后无定位信息上传的entity(locTime < inActiveTime)
注:不能与activeTime同时使用
|
java.lang.String |
toString() |
public FilterCondition()
public FilterCondition(java.util.List<java.lang.String> entityNames, long activeTime, long inActiveTime, java.util.Map<java.lang.String,java.lang.String> columns)
entityNames
- entity列表activeTime
- 活跃时间,在此时间之后有定位信息上传的entity(locTime >= activeTime)inActiveTime
- 不活跃时间,在此时间之后无定位信息上传的entity(locTime < inActiveTime)columns
- 自定义属性字段public java.util.List<java.lang.String> getEntityNames()
public void setEntityNames(java.util.List<java.lang.String> entityNames)
entityNames
- public long getActiveTime()
public void setActiveTime(long activeTime)
注:不能与inActiveTime同时使用
activeTime
- public long getInActiveTime()
public void setInActiveTime(long inActiveTime)
注:不能与activeTime同时使用
inActiveTime
- public java.util.Map<java.lang.String,java.lang.String> getColumns()
public void setColumns(java.util.Map<java.lang.String,java.lang.String> columns)
columns
- public java.lang.String toString()
toString
在类中 java.lang.Object